Time Outs


Note 1: If a full or partial time out is not needed for the HOME or GUEST <TIME OUT>
keys, enter zero for the number of time outs.

Note 2 If a full or partial time out is not needed for <TIME OUT ON/OFF>, enter zero for
the time.

LCD Display

Action

TIME OUTS-MODE
FULL n*

n = current setting

Enter the number of full time outs on the number pad

and press <ENTER>.

TIME OUTS-TIME
FULL mm:ss*

mm:ss = current setting

Enter the amount of time for a full time out in minutes

and seconds on the number pad and press

<ENTER>.

For example, 0:30.

TIME OUTS-MODE
WARNING mm:ss*

mm:ss = current setting

A warning horn can be configured to signal the end

of a full/partial time out. While the time out clock is

counting down, the horn will sound for one second

when the warning time is reached. Enter a zero for

the time to disable the warning horn.

Enter the time in minutes and seconds on the

number pad and press <ENTER>.

TIME OUTS-MODE
PARTIAL n*

n = current setting

Enter the number of partial time outs on the number

pad and press <ENTER>.

TIME OUTS-TIME
PARTIAL mm:ss*

mm:ss = current setting

Enter the amount of time for a partial time out in

minutes and seconds on the number pad and press

<ENTER>.

For example, 00:20

TIME OUTS-MODE
SHOW ON MAIN? n

n = current setting

Press <YES> to display the time out time on the LCD

and the main clock digits of the scoreboard while the

time out clock is active.

Press <NO> to display the time out time on the LCD

only.
